| @@ -43,7 +43,7 @@ def xp_synthesized_graphs_dataset_size(): | |||||
| run_time = 'error' | run_time = 'error' | ||||
| try: | try: | ||||
| gram_matrix, run_time = compute_graph_kernel(sub_graphs, kernel_name, n_jobs=1) | |||||
| gram_matrix, run_time = compute_graph_kernel(sub_graphs, kernel_name) | |||||
| except Exception as exp: | except Exception as exp: | ||||
| print('An exception occured when running this experiment:') | print('An exception occured when running this experiment:') | ||||
| LOG_FILENAME = save_dir + 'error.txt' | LOG_FILENAME = save_dir + 'error.txt' | ||||
| @@ -61,4 +61,4 @@ def xp_synthesized_graphs_dataset_size(): | |||||
| if __name__ == '__main__': | if __name__ == '__main__': | ||||
| xp_synthesized_graphs_dataset_size() | |||||
| xp_synthesized_graphs_dataset_size() | |||||
| @@ -42,7 +42,7 @@ def xp_synthesized_graphs_degrees(): | |||||
| # Compute Gram matrix. | # Compute Gram matrix. | ||||
| run_time = 'error' | run_time = 'error' | ||||
| try: | try: | ||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name, n_jobs=1) | |||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name) | |||||
| except Exception as exp: | except Exception as exp: | ||||
| print('An exception occured when running this experiment:') | print('An exception occured when running this experiment:') | ||||
| LOG_FILENAME = save_dir + 'error.txt' | LOG_FILENAME = save_dir + 'error.txt' | ||||
| @@ -42,7 +42,7 @@ def xp_synthesized_graphs_num_edge_label_alphabet(): | |||||
| # Compute Gram matrix. | # Compute Gram matrix. | ||||
| run_time = 'error' | run_time = 'error' | ||||
| try: | try: | ||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name, n_jobs=1) | |||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name) | |||||
| except Exception as exp: | except Exception as exp: | ||||
| print('An exception occured when running this experiment:') | print('An exception occured when running this experiment:') | ||||
| LOG_FILENAME = save_dir + 'error.txt' | LOG_FILENAME = save_dir + 'error.txt' | ||||
| @@ -42,7 +42,7 @@ def xp_synthesized_graphs_num_node_label_alphabet(): | |||||
| # Compute Gram matrix. | # Compute Gram matrix. | ||||
| run_time = 'error' | run_time = 'error' | ||||
| try: | try: | ||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name, n_jobs=1) | |||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name) | |||||
| except Exception as exp: | except Exception as exp: | ||||
| run_times[kernel_name].append('error') | run_times[kernel_name].append('error') | ||||
| print('An exception occured when running this experiment:') | print('An exception occured when running this experiment:') | ||||
| @@ -42,7 +42,7 @@ def xp_synthesized_graphs_num_nodes(): | |||||
| # Compute Gram matrix. | # Compute Gram matrix. | ||||
| run_time = 'error' | run_time = 'error' | ||||
| try: | try: | ||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name, n_jobs=1) | |||||
| gram_matrix, run_time = compute_graph_kernel(graphs, kernel_name) | |||||
| except Exception as exp: | except Exception as exp: | ||||
| run_times[kernel_name].append('error') | run_times[kernel_name].append('error') | ||||
| print('An exception occured when running this experiment:') | print('An exception occured when running this experiment:') | ||||
| @@ -62,7 +62,7 @@ def compute_graph_kernel(graphs, kernel_name, n_jobs=multiprocessing.cpu_count() | |||||
| import functools | import functools | ||||
| mixkernel = functools.partial(kernelproduct, deltakernel, gaussiankernel) | mixkernel = functools.partial(kernelproduct, deltakernel, gaussiankernel) | ||||
| sub_kernel = {'symb': deltakernel, 'nsymb': gaussiankernel, 'mix': mixkernel} | sub_kernel = {'symb': deltakernel, 'nsymb': gaussiankernel, 'mix': mixkernel} | ||||
| params = {'compute_method': 'fp', 'weight': 1e-3, 'node_kernels': sub_kernel, 'edge_kernels': sub_kernel} | |||||
| params = {'compute_method': 'fp', 'weight': 1e-4, 'node_kernels': sub_kernel, 'edge_kernels': sub_kernel} | |||||
| elif kernel_name == 'SpectralDecomposition': | elif kernel_name == 'SpectralDecomposition': | ||||
| from gklearn.kernels.randomWalkKernel import randomwalkkernel | from gklearn.kernels.randomWalkKernel import randomwalkkernel | ||||